The Imo State Governor, Owelle Rochas Okorocha has promised people of the state that part of his Rescue Mission will commence from this Christmas.
Speaking during the official reception of the Chief of staff to the Governor, Chief Jude Ejiogu in Owerri, Okorocha said that having performed creditably in providing dividends of democracy to Imo people, his government will now move to the Mission movement, that is meant to further open up governance and touch lives of people at all levels.
While enumerating his achievements so far which he claimed are enviable marks on the sands of time, Okorocha said that whatever was lacking since two years will be provided under the mission adding that what he needs is only the support of the masses.
The Governor went further to seek the support of the people for APC and thanked Owerri people from supporting his government.
Unfortunately, the Governor who attended the function late met a near empty stand at the venue of the event when people had walked away after Okorocha arrived several hours after the scheduled time of the event.
